在一次关于数字钱包创新的现场交流中,我跟随工程团队深入调研了TPWallet的免密交易实现细节。首先,用户在钱包设置中开启“免密交易”,需完成两步:设置一次性授权策略(包括每日/每笔上限)、绑定生物识别或PIN作为恢复凭证;随后为信任DApp白名单签发短期授权信息。底层技术采用Meta-transaction+Relayer模式:用户用私钥签署免密授权令牌(离线签名或手机安全模块),Relayer在服务端验证签名、检验额度与非重复nonce后代为上链。安全机制方面,TPWallet引入多层保护:链上合约支持EIP-1271类合约签名验证、限额与时间窗、多签回滚机制,以及链下风控(行为模型、IP/设备指纹、频次限流)。合约同步则依赖可靠的事件订阅与索引器,节点通过区块头与事件日志比对合约版本,Golang后端负责监听、校验并触发回滚或补偿交易,保证用户授权状态和链上状态一致。对于开发者生态,TPWallet提供Golang SDK示例:签名校验、nonce管理、交易打包并通过go-ethereum广播,示例代码可将签名payload入队并由专用Relayer池并行提交,兼顾吞吐与一致性。代币锁仓为安全防线:免密授权可绑定锁仓合约,将可动用余额限定为已解锁额度,出现风险可立即冻结新授信与锁定资金。行业透析显示,免密交易推动用户体验,但监管与合规、跨链原子性和隐私保护是普及关键;全球化应用须适配本地KYC、法律与支付通道。总体流程分析清晰:用


评论
Lily
写得很实用,特别是Golang的实现思路,期待代码示例开源。
张小四
代币锁仓这一点很关键,减少了免密交易的安全顾虑。
Neo
现场报道风格让技术细节更易读,合约同步的描述很到位。
投资者007
行业透析鲜明,关注监管适配可否再深入谈谈跨境合规。
Maya
很全面的一篇文章,尤其认可多层风控与可撤销授权的设计。